The most commonly known one is factitious disorder imposed on self, or Munchausen syndrome, in which an individual purposely misleads others into thinking he or she has a serious physical or mental illness. Theres also factitious disorder imposed on another, or Munchausen by proxy, in which a person often a parent or caregiver fabricates an illness in another.
